Default Honda Harmony Generator good for AC Charging??

I have a Honda Harmony 2500w generator and wondering if I'll be hurting my chargers with ac ripple. I've heard Honda generators have no issues with this but I just want to make sure! Thanks in advance.

With that Honda generator I would run the power through a APU/APC to clean it up. It's not a pure sine generator like the Honda EU- series
